Description
The collection comprises the records of Nancy Minear, former Research and Evaluation Director in the Office of the Vice Chancellor, Student Affairs, at the University of California, Irvine. Minear attended UC Irvine for both her undergraduate and graduate studies, including a PhD in Social Sciences in 1997, and worked closely with Vice Chancellor, Student Affairs Manuel Gomez. The records include Minear's research materials regarding race relations, student retention and enrollment data, admissions, mental health, health insurance, student organizations, student diversity, and Jewish-Muslim relations on campus.

Availability
The collection has not been processed but is open for research, except for the following restrictions: access to student records is restricted for 75 years from the latest date of the materials in those files. Access to original disk media is restricted; researchers may request use copies. The collection may contain additional restricted material.
